What is a LinkedIn Connections Dashboard?
What is a LinkedIn Connections Dashboard? A LinkedIn Connections Dashboard is a tool that allows users to view and analyze all their LinkedIn connections in a spreadsheet format. It provides a comprehensive overview of your network, enabling you to make sense of your connections more effectively than viewing them on LinkedIn's interface, which typically shows only 10-30 connections at a time. Why is it important to have one? 1. Comprehensive view: It allows you to see all your connections at once. 2. Data analysis: You can analyze connection patterns, such as when you connected with people, their positions, and companies. 3. Network insights: It helps you understand the composition of your network better. 4. Opportunity discovery: By enriching the data, you can uncover potential opportunities within your network. 5. Mutual connections: You can identify mutual connections with others, which can be valuable for networking. What Joe Apfelbaum (CEO of evyAI.com) can do with it for you: 1. @Suzanne Taylor-King Here’s a step-by-step framework inspired by Joe Apfelbaum’s networking approach. Start by acknowledging how long it’s been and referencing how you’re connected—it shows you remember and value the relationship. Express genuine curiosity about how they’ve been and what they’re working on, making it about them. Share a small update about yourself to create mutual ground and offer something valuable, like a resource or an invitation to connect further. Keep the tone natural, friendly, and focused on rekindling the relationship without any agenda. It’s all about sparking meaningful conversations. Hope this helps :)
